WebJun 8, 2024 · 4. Boost Dopamine With Exercise. Physical exercise is one of the best things you can do for your brain. Exercise boosts production of new brain cells, slows down brain cell aging, and improves the flow of nutrients to the brain. It can also increase levels of dopamine, serotonin, and norepinephrine.
